Spatial SQL to return the id of the closest geometry from table_b to each geometry in table_a
SELECT
a.id,
-- Note that on line 13 the results are grouped by a.id so if you want to return the geometry from table_a,
-- here you can use the function ANY_VALUE(a.geom) (as you cannot group by geometry in BigQuery)
ARRAY_AGG(b.id ORDER BY ST_Distance(a.geog, b.geog) LIMIT 1) [ORDINAL(1)] AS neighbor_id
-- Here we return the id of the closest geometry from table_b to each geometry in table_a.
-- If you want to include more fields from table_b here you can use STRUCT(b.id, b.second_field, b.third_field) etc.
FROM
table_a a
JOIN
table_b b
ON
ST_DWithin(a.geog, b.geom, 100) -- Here we use ST_DWithin to limit the results to within 100m.
-- The smaller the search radius, the faster the query will run, however the higher the liklihood
-- that we end up with geometries with no nearest neighbour. This can be optimised with prior knowledge of the dataset.
GROUP BY
a.id
